=head1 NAME
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
amd_gpu_ - Wildcard plugin to monitor AMD GPUs. Uses aticonfig utility,
|
||||||
|
usually bundled with AMD GPU driver, to obtain information. To use this
|
||||||
|
plugin you have to make sure aticonfig will run without an active X
|
||||||
|
server (i.e. without anyone being logged in via the GUI). For more
|
||||||
|
information on this visit this link:
|
||||||
|
http://www.mayankdaga.com/running-opencl-applications-remotely-on-amd-gpus/
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head1 CONFIGURATION
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This is a wildcard plugin. The wildcard prefix link name should be the
|
||||||
|
value to monitor.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This plugin uses the following configuration variables: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
[amd_gpu_*]
|
||||||
|
env.aticonfexec - Location of aticonfig executable.
|
||||||
|
user root
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head2 DEFAULT CONFIGURATION
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
The default configuration is to set "env.aticonfexec" to /usr/bin/aticonfig.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head2 EXAMPLE WILDCARD USAGE
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
C<ln -s /usr/share/munin/plugins/amd_gpu_ /etc/munin/plugins/amd_gpu_temp>
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
...will monitor the temperature of available AMD GPUs.

=head1 NAME
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
nvidia_gpu_ - Wildcard plugin to monitor NVIDIA GPUs. Uses nvidia-smi utility,
|
||||||
|
usually bundled with NVIDIA GPU driver, to obtain information.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head1 CONFIGURATION
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This is a wildcard plugin. The wildcard prefix link name should be the
|
||||||
|
value to monitor.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This plugin uses the following configuration variables: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
[nvidia_gpu_*]
|
||||||
|
env.smiexec - Location of nvidia-smi executable.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head2 DEFAULT CONFIGURATION
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
The default configuration is to set "env.smiexec" to /usr/bin/nvidia-smi.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
=head2 EXAMPLE WILDCARD USAGE
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
C<ln -s /usr/share/munin/plugins/nvidia_gpu_ /etc/munin/plugins/nvidia_gpu_temp>
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
...will monitor the temperature of available GPUs.
